#5fd05d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5fd05d is composed of 37.3% red, 81.6%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.3%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 119 degrees, a saturation of 55% and a lightness of 59%. #5fd05d color hex could be obtained by blending #beffba with #00a100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#5fd05d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020502 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f5 is the lightest one.
